Применение запросов в системе управления базами данных — от поиска и фильтрации до анализа и оптимизации данных.

Запросы являются неотъемлемой частью работы с системами управления базами данных (СУБД). Они позволяют получать информацию из базы данных с помощью определенных правил и критериев. Использование запросов в СУБД позволяет проводить поиск, сортировку, фильтрацию и обработку данных для последующего анализа и принятия важных решений.

Одним из ключевых преимуществ использования запросов является повышение эффективности работы с базой данных. Запросы позволяют получать только необходимые данные, исключая ненужную информацию. Это ускоряет процесс обработки данных и повышает производительность системы.

Кроме того, запросы позволяют сделать сложные выборки и аналитические запросы, которые не могут быть выполнены с помощью стандартных средств работы с базой данных. Например, с помощью запросов можно получить данные о продажах за определенный период времени, сгруппировать их по различным параметрам и произвести расчеты для анализа текущей ситуации и планирования дальнейших действий.

Одной из особенностей использования запросов в СУБД является возможность создания их на различных языках, таких как Structured Query Language (SQL) или Query by Example (QBE). Каждый из этих языков имеет свои особенности и преимущества, которые могут быть использованы в зависимости от конкретных задач и требований.

Применение запросов в СУБД

Применение запросов в СУБД

Одним из основных преимуществ использования запросов является возможность выборки и фильтрации данных. С помощью запросов можно выбрать только те данные, которые соответствуют определенным критериям, что позволяет сделать работу с базой данных более эффективной и удобной.

Запросы также позволяют выполнять различные операции с данными, такие как добавление, изменение и удаление записей в базе данных. Это делает обновление и поддержку данных проще и удобнее, так как нет необходимости вручную изменять каждую запись.

Еще одним важным преимуществом использования запросов в СУБД является возможность оптимизации запросов для увеличения производительности. С помощью использования индексов, структурирования запросов и других оптимизационных методов можно значительно снизить время выполнения запросов и ускорить работу с базой данных.

Особенностью использования запросов в СУБД является их гибкость и мощный язык запросов. С помощью языка SQL (Structured Query Language) можно создавать сложные запросы с использованием различных операторов, условий, группировок и сортировок. Это позволяет получить точные и необходимые данные из базы данных.

Важно отметить, что для эффективного использования запросов необходимо правильно определить структуру таблиц и индексацию, чтобы избежать проблем с производительностью и получить максимальную отдачу от запросов.

Выявление и анализ данных

Выявление и анализ данных

Запросы в СУБД предоставляют широкие возможности для выявления и анализа данных.

С использованием запросов можно сделать выборку нужной информации из базы данных, сортировать и фильтровать данные, агрегировать и суммировать значения, а также осуществлять множество других операций для более детального анализа данных.

Одним из основных преимуществ запросов является возможность получить только нужные данные, исключая всю остальную информацию, что позволяет существенно упростить анализ и обработку больших объемов данных. Также запросы позволяют объединять данные из разных таблиц и проводить сложные операции с ними.

Для анализа данных можно использовать различные функции и операторы, такие как сумма, среднее значение, максимум и минимум, счетчик, а также условные операторы для определения различных категорий и группировки данных.

Важно отметить, что для эффективного выявления и анализа данных необходимо иметь хорошее понимание структуры базы данных и использовать соответствующие запросы, которые наилучшим образом отражают поставленные задачи и цели анализа.

Управление доступом к данным

Управление доступом к данным

Субъекты, работающие с базой данных, могут иметь различные уровни доступа к данным. С помощью запросов в СУБД можно управлять доступом к данным, определять права доступа для каждого субъекта и ограничивать его возможности.

Ключевым преимуществом использования запросов для управления доступом к данным является возможность гибкой настройки прав доступа. С помощью запросов можно определять, какие действия с данными имеет право совершать каждый субъект. Например, можно разрешить определенным пользователям только чтение данных, а другим – запись и изменение.

Еще одной особенностью использования запросов для управления доступом к данным является возможность создания комбинированных прав доступа. В одном запросе можно определить сразу несколько прав для разных субъектов. Также можно создавать группы субъектов с одинаковыми правами доступа.

Другим преимуществом использования запросов для управления доступом к данным является возможность быстрой настройки прав доступа. Вместо того чтобы изменять права доступа для каждого субъекта отдельно, можно создать запрос, который вносит изменения в права доступа всех субъектов сразу.

Также запросы позволяют контролировать использование данных. С помощью запросов можно отследить, кто и когда обращался к определенным данным, а также выполнить аудит доступа и записать информацию о каждом запросе.

В целом, использование запросов в СУБД для управления доступом к данным предоставляет возможность гибкой настройки прав доступа, создания комбинированных прав и быстрой настройки прав доступа. Такой подход помогает обеспечить безопасность данных и эффективное использование информационных ресурсов.

Создание отчетов и статистики

Создание отчетов и статистики

Запросы в СУБД позволяют создавать отчеты и статистику на основе данных, хранящихся в базе данных. Это полезное и неотъемлемое средство для анализа и представления информации, а также для принятия решений на основе этих данных.

Одним из ключевых преимуществ использования запросов при создании отчетов и статистики является возможность получения нужной информации в нужном формате. Запросы позволяют выбирать только необходимые данные из базы и обрабатывать их с помощью различных функций и операций.

Кроме того, запросы обладают мощными инструментами для группировки, сортировки и фильтрации данных, что позволяет создавать четкие и наглядные отчеты и статистику. Например, с помощью запросов можно вывести суммарную статистику по продажам за определенный период времени или посчитать количество записей, удовлетворяющих определенному условию.

Еще одним преимуществом использования запросов при создании отчетов и статистики является автоматизация процесса обработки данных. Запросы можно сохранить и выполнять повторно, что позволяет получать актуальную информацию при необходимости. Также запросы можно объединять и использовать в качестве исходных данных для создания более сложных отчетов и статистики.

Создание отчетов и статистики с помощью запросов в СУБД позволяет получить полное представление о состоянии базы данных и обработать данные согласно заданным требованиям. В итоге, это помогает пользователям принимать взвешенные решения и оптимизировать процессы на основе свежей и точной информации.

Оптимизация работы с данными

Оптимизация работы с данными

Использование запросов позволяет выбирать только необходимые данные из базы данных, минимизируя время и ресурсы, необходимые для выполнения операций. Запросы позволяют работать с большими объемами данных, фильтровать и сортировать их, а также агрегировать и анализировать.

Оптимизация работы с данными также позволяет снизить нагрузку на сервер и улучшить производительность приложения. Использование индексов, оптимизированных запросов и правильного выбора структуры базы данных позволяет эффективно работать с данными и обеспечивает быстрое выполнение запросов.

Особенностью оптимизации работы с данными является необходимость постоянного анализа и оптимизации запросов. Со временем требования к приложению могут меняться, объемы данных могут увеличиваться, поэтому оптимизация должна быть постоянным процессом. Также важно учитывать особенности конкретной СУБД, адаптировать запросы под ее специфику и правильно использовать инструменты оптимизации, предоставляемые СУБД.

Правильная оптимизация работы с данными позволяет улучшить производительность приложений, снизить нагрузку на сервер и повысить общую эффективность работы с базами данных. При разработке систем управления данными необходимо уделять достаточное внимание оптимизации, чтобы обеспечить стабильную и эффективную работу системы.

Оцените статью